WebNational Center for Biotechnology Information WebThis anomaly is explained by taking into account the recently discovered long-range bond correlations in polymer melts and corrections to excluded volume. We generalize the Flory theorem and demonstrate that it is in excellent agreement with experiments and simulations. DOI: 10.1021/mz500777r: Short Title: Acs Macro Letters
WebAug 4, 2024 · Here we use the fact that the Flory theorem, originally derived for chains in a dense polymer melt, holds also for chain fragments within the core of globular proteins, if the average over buried fragments collected from different non-redundant native structures is considered.
